Here is a list of some events happened on April 4. For full list please click on the link above.
| Date | Event |
|---|---|
| 1581 | Francis Drake is knighted by Queen Elizabeth I for completing a circumnavigation of the world. |
| 1963 | Bye Bye Birdie, a musical romantic comedy film directed by George Sidney, was released. |
| 1944 | World War II: First bombardment of oil refineries in Bucharest by Anglo-American forces kills 3000 civilians. |
| 1968 | Martin Luther King Jr. is assassinated by James Earl Ray at a motel in Memphis, Tennessee. |
| 1983 | Space Shuttle program: Space Shuttle Challenger makes its maiden voyage into space on STS-6. |
| 1946 | Greek judge and archeologist Panagiotis Poulitsas is appointed Prime Minister of Greece in the midst of the Greek Civil War. |
| 1609 | Moriscos are expelled from the Kingdom of Valencia. |
| 2009 | France announces its return to full participation of its military forces within NATO. |
| 1968 | Apollo program: NASA launches Apollo 6. |
| 1865 | American Civil War: A day after Union forces capture Richmond, Virginia, U.S. President Abraham Lincoln visits the Confederate capital. |
